Output 596561d4b7baede42ab31dc97c285a58b525f74c5019a126dcdbdc8f4b7e5513:0

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3c422badbaeb2090e19251477ba880e0cbd4613 OP_EQUAL
address
3J5XqdGsiJBXZN4twAjYLuCp6MrgNtgPVe
transaction
596561d4b7baede42ab31dc97c285a58b525f74c5019a126dcdbdc8f4b7e5513
spent
true